L1 Visa work with different client
I recently got my L1 Visa approved for a client from an Indian consulting service company. Recently client positions are getting closed from my company side. I know, for L1 Visa, I need to report to the Client for which, I had applied, unlike H1.
What i heard is, I need to work for a minimum of 3 months in the current account in Onsite and then only, I can switch the Client. Can anyone please conform, if this is a rule from US Consulate or specific to Indian companies.
Way back in 2012, when I was working for the same Indian company, one of my colleague got allocated for just 2 days with the client for which her L1 visa was approved and later moved to a different account. It's all with port of entry. Please help me with the facts.
